Carolina Garayzar and Christian Norton

Carolina and Christian at the Dayalpur ULC
Carolina and Christian are from Mexico City and are happily married. They are both currently doing their Masters in Public Policy from the University of Chicago, having done Economics in their Bachelors Degree. During their internship, their focus was on Urban Learning Centres (ULCs) in Delhi for a duration of 9 weeks, where they were doing an external and internal evaluation of the 17 ULCs in Delhi.

Pratham Education Fellowship

1:18:00 PM

With a motive to develop social leaders of tomorrow, Pratham has started a Pratham Education Fellowship that will mentor and empower the youth to Educate, Innovate and Lead. 
There are 2 different types of fellowship opportunities:

·         Management Fellowship:  A two year fellowship program where fellows will develop their management skills by directly managing a field team of up to 10 people to implement the project in specific states

·         Training Fellowship:  A one year fellowship program where fellows will be developed into Master Trainers who will then work directly and closely with school teachers, providing them  training and support through the program
